Security readout for executives and security teams
Plain-English summary
This flaw affects old Apple iOS and OS X versions. In Safari private browsing, a protection that should force certain sites to use HTTPS could be missed, making sensitive traffic easier to intercept on a network. The bundle does not show active exploitation.
Executive priority
Treat this as legacy-platform risk. Prioritize remediation where old Apple devices still handle sensitive browsing or operate on untrusted networks. It is not KEV-listed in the supplied evidence.
Technical view
CFNetwork HTTPProtocol in Apple iOS before 9 and OS X before 10.11 did not properly recognize the HSTS preload list during Safari private-browsing sessions. The stated impact is easier network sniffing of sensitive information by remote attackers.
Likely exposure
Exposure is most likely on legacy Apple devices running iOS versions before 9 or OS X versions before 10.11, especially when users browse through shared, hostile, or untrusted networks.
Exploitation context
The source bundle marks KEV as false and provides no cited evidence of active exploitation. The attack context described is network sniffing tied to Safari private browsing and HSTS preload handling.

Mitigation direction
- Upgrade affected iOS devices to iOS 9 or later where supported.
- Upgrade affected OS X systems to OS X 10.11 or later where supported.
- Retire or isolate Apple devices that cannot receive the fixed releases.
- Review Apple advisories HT205212 and HT205267 for vendor-specific update guidance.
Validation and detection
- Inventory Apple endpoints and identify iOS versions before 9.
- Inventory Mac endpoints and identify OS X versions before 10.11.
- Confirm Safari use on legacy devices, including private-browsing workflows.
- Check mobile-device-management or endpoint records for applied Apple security updates.
